Course: 2º secondary

Content: “Man from the South” ( by Roald Dahl)

ACTIVITIES
A) Before reading.
Work in pairs, discuss what “gambling” means and finally choose one of these options for
its definition:
a. Casual betting with friends.
b. An activity characterized by a balance between winning and losing that is governed
by a mixture of skill and chance.
c. Serious statistics.
d. An addictive teenage-problem.
Discussion:
Do you like to bet? Have you ever bet and won or lost? What? Comment on your
experience or somebody else´s experience you know.

D) Answer the following questions.

1. What does the bet consist of?

2. What are the three things the old man asks for the maid?

3. Is there any hint in the story that tells us the old man had cut other fingers before?

4. Why was Carlos in that hotel?

5. How important is the role of the narrator in the story?

6. Explain why “ambition” is one of the main themes in the story.
